Transaction 677dc0b8ea5916dc7c10314b33a59eb92a809440bec446f32bec73c07659d616
1 Input
1 Output
-
677dc0b8ea5916dc7c10314b33a59eb92a809440bec446f32bec73c07659d616:0
- value
- 2579807
- script pubkey
- OP_0 OP_PUSHBYTES_20 6de7c68c53a6852a90c53826be50a77fd911117a
- address
- bc1qdhnudrzn56zj4yx98qntu5980lv3zyt6dh6e0p